WebApr 13, 2024 · Background. For decades, pulmonary hypertension (PH) used to be defined by a mean pulmonary artery pressure (mPAP) ≥25 mm Hg; however, this criterion was not based on data that were systematically collected. With the availability of contemporary datasets however, it was evident that the upper limit of normal mPAP was ∼20 mm Hg, …
